Meaning: Another spelling of Ashley, with similar meanings.

The name Ashlee is a variant of Ashley, which originated from the Old English words "æsc" meaning ash tree and "lēah" meaning meadow. It has been popularized in recent decades, particularly in the United States. The name Ashlee has evolved from its traditional spelling to become a more modern and trendy variant.
